Effect of Sleep on Metabolic process



Absence of sleep can considerably reduce your metabolic rate and impede your weight management development. When you do not get adequate sleep, your body's capacity to control hormones like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is interrupted. This discrepancy can cause increased cravings, cravings for junk foods, and a decrease in the variety of calories your body burns at rest.

Research study has shown that sleep deprival can alter your metabolic process in such a way that makes it more difficult to slim down. Impact of Sleep on Hunger Hormones



Getting sufficient sleep plays an important function in regulating appetite hormonal agents, impacting your appetite and food selections. When you don't get enough rest, it can interfere with the balance of crucial hormones that control cravings and satiety, causing enhanced yearnings and overindulging.

Below's how sleep influences your cravings hormones:

- ** Leptin Degrees **: Sleep starvation can reduce leptin degrees, the hormone responsible for signaling fullness to your mind. When leptin levels are low, you may feel hungrier and less pleased after consuming.

- ** Ghrelin Degrees **: Lack of rest has a tendency to raise ghrelin degrees, the hormonal agent that promotes hunger. Raised ghrelin levels can make you crave extra high-calorie foods, resulting in potential weight gain.

- ** Insulin Sensitivity **: Poor rest can lower insulin level of sensitivity, making it harder for your body to regulate blood sugar level levels. This can cause increased cravings and a greater danger of establishing insulin resistance.

Prioritizing top quality sleep can assist keep a healthy equilibrium of these cravings hormones, supporting your weight reduction initiatives.
